520 ## - SUMMARY, ETC.
Summary, etc In last three decades, higher education in India has grown tremendously and is considered second largest framework of education system in the world after China. However, the advancement in higher education has been unequal, as the professional educational branches such as engineering and technology, management studies have shown an impressive expansion whereas the courses in humanities, social sciences and sciences have not shown much change; private sector higher educational institutions have mushroomed much faster than the government institutions. – Reproduced
